- Why did the scones topple over during baking?
- The cutter edge likely wasn't sharp enough and 'pushed down' the dough edge, or you cut at an angle. Press the cutter down with a firm, straight movement.
Savoury cheese scones with honey
Although scones (pogácsa) are traditionally a savoury food, adding honey when serving creates an exciting contrast that highlights the umami flavour of the cheese and the buttery nature of the dough. This pairing is made for fans of sweet and savoury flavours, turning a simple party snack into a real gourmet experience.

Instructions
1
✓
Mix the flour, salt, and baking powder in a bowl. Fold in the grated cheese so the flour coats the cheese strands.
Tip: If you flour the cheese, it won't clump together in a big lump in the dough.
2
✓
Rub the cold butter into the flour mixture with your fingers until you get a damp sandy texture.
Tip: The butter pieces create steam during baking, which loosens and layers the dough.
3
✓
Add the sour cream and knead the dough. You should get a pliable but not sticky dough.
Tip: The acidity of the sour cream helps the baking powder activate and softens the gluten.
4
✓
Roll out to 1.5 cm thickness on a floured surface. Cut out scones with firm movements.
Tip: Don't twist the cutter in the dough, as it seals the sides and prevents them from rising nicely.
5
✓
Place on a baking tray, brush tops with egg yolk. Bake at 200°C for 15-20 minutes until golden brown.
Tip: The egg yolk gives the shiny brown crust thanks to its proteins (Maillard reaction).
6
✓
While still warm, drizzle with a little honey, or serve honey as a dip on the side.
Tip: The warm scone melts the honey slightly, coating it better.

Ingredients
- 400 g Plain flour
- 200 g Grated cheese (Cheddar or Gouda)
- 100 g Butter (cold)
- 150 g Sour cream (20% fat)
- 1 tbsp Baking powder
- 1 tsp Salt
- 2 tbsp Honey (for serving)
- 1 pc Egg yolk (for glazing)
